Compose 基础知识测试

Compose 基础知识测试

1. Jetpack Compose 通过以下哪种方式简化并加快 Android 上的界面开发:

  • 直观的 Kotlin API
  • 强大的工具
  • 基于视图的方式
  • 更少的代码

2. 判断正误:借助可组合函数,您可以通过描述应用界面的外观以及提供数据来定义应用界面。

  • 正确

  • 错误

3. 借助 ___,您可以更改可组合项的大小、布局、外观或添加高级互动。

  • 样式表

  • 修饰符

  • Composer

  • Kotlin 函数

4. Material Design 是围绕以下哪些要素构建的:

选择合适的多项回答。

  • 颜色

  • 图片

  • 排版

  • 形状

5. 可组合函数:

选择合适的多项回答。

  • 按顺序(一个接一个)运行

  • 接受数据

  • 发出界面元素

  • 可按任意顺序执行

6. 判断正误:Compose 中的三个基本标准布局元素是 Column、Row 和 Line。

  • 正确

  • 错误

7. 判断正误:使用 alignEnd 修饰符可将可组合项放置在行尾。

  • 正确

  • 错误

8. 如需向可组合项添加内部状态,请使用 ___ 函数。

  • mutableStateOf

  • Surface

  • State

  • Modifier

9. 判断正误:状态提升可避免出现重复状态以及引入 bug。

  • 正确

  • 错误

10. 界面行为逻辑(或界面逻辑):

选择合适的多项回答。

  • 是指**如何在屏幕上显示状态变化

  • 是指**如何处理状态变化

  • 始终位于界面层

  • 通常位于业务层或数据层

相关推荐
华玥作者16 小时前
[特殊字符] VitePress 对接 Algolia AI 问答(DocSearch + AI Search)完整实战(下)
前端·人工智能·ai
Mr Xu_16 小时前
告别冗长 switch-case:Vue 项目中基于映射表的优雅路由数据匹配方案
前端·javascript·vue.js
前端摸鱼匠16 小时前
Vue 3 的toRefs保持响应性:讲解toRefs在解构响应式对象时的作用
前端·javascript·vue.js·前端框架·ecmascript
lang2015092816 小时前
JSR-340 :高性能Web开发新标准
java·前端·servlet
好家伙VCC17 小时前
### WebRTC技术:实时通信的革新与实现####webRTC(Web Real-TimeComm
java·前端·python·webrtc
未来之窗软件服务18 小时前
未来之窗昭和仙君(六十五)Vue与跨地区多部门开发—东方仙盟练气
前端·javascript·vue.js·仙盟创梦ide·东方仙盟·昭和仙君
嘿起屁儿整18 小时前
面试点(网络层面)
前端·网络
VT.馒头18 小时前
【力扣】2721. 并行执行异步函数
前端·javascript·算法·leetcode·typescript
phltxy19 小时前
Vue 核心特性实战指南:指令、样式绑定、计算属性与侦听器
前端·javascript·vue.js
Byron070720 小时前
Vue 中使用 Tiptap 富文本编辑器的完整指南
前端·javascript·vue.js